
1and 2 . Energy or calories from each food product that Jamie had :-
Big Mac - 46 gm of carbohydrates , 25 gm of protein , 28gm of fat
8 ketchup packets - 2.5gm of carbohydrates
Large sweet tea - 73gm of carbohydrates
1 gm of carbohydrates and protein provides 4kcal
1 gm of fat provides 9kcal
So, Jamie had total carbohydrate of 46+ 2.5×8+ 73= 139gm
Total calories from carbohydrate - 139×4 -556kcal
Total protein of 25gm
Total calories from protein - 25×4 = 100kcal
Total fat -28gm
Calories from fat = 28×9 -224kcal
Total calories - 556+100+224kcal - 880 kcal

Please answer all A. Carbohydrates contain 4 kcalories per gram, protein contains 4 kcalories per gram, and fat contains 9 kcalories per gram. To calculate the percentage of kcalories from protein, carbohydrate or fat, (1) determine the total kcalories in the food (calculate the kcals of protein, carbohydrate and fat and add them together) and (2) to determine the percentages of each divide the kcalories in the individual component (protein, carbohydrate or fat) by the total kcalories in the food,...
